Brazilian Single Female Poverty Correlation Chart
The statistical analysis conducted on geographies consisting of 319,523,574 people shows a moderate positive correlation between the proportion of Brazilians and poverty level among single females in the United States with a correlation coefficient (R) of 0.410 and weighted average of 20.1%. On average, for every 1% (one percent) increase in Brazilians within a typical geography, there is an increase of 0.88% in poverty level among single females.

It is essential to understand that the correlation between the percentage of Brazilians and poverty level among single females does not imply a direct cause-and-effect relationship. It remains uncertain whether the presence of Brazilians influences an upward or downward trend in the level of poverty level among single females within an area, or if Brazilians simply ended up residing in those areas with higher or lower levels of poverty level among single females due to other factors.
